A fundraising event in aid of Strokestown playground will be held on Saturday evening, July 15th, commencing at 6 pm, and is set to include a major street auction, live music, a book sale and a cake sale.
The event is being held to support the continuing operation of the community playground in Strokestown. A spokesperson for Strokestown Community Development Association noted that they have managed, despite the Covid-19 setback, to clear most of the major loan taken out to initially undertake, and more recently, to extend the project. However, they also have spiralling insurance costs to meet and need to replace some small items of equipment.
The spokesperson added that the association wishes to acknowledge the general public in the region and the local business community for their support for the project, as well as Roscommon County Council, Coillte, Sliabh Bawn Community Fund, Department of Rural and Community Affairs, for their grant assistance to date.
Items already guaranteed to be sold at the upcoming event include top class books, jewellery, turf, timber, brand new scarves, umbrellas, vouchers (including a fabulous stay at a leading Kerry Hotel), plants, hampers and much more. A draw will also take place for a major item on the evening, with further details to follow.
